Cayleb Gardner – Age 5

Cayleb had surgery in January 2016 to repair a hydrocel. He has been so brave and hasn’t let it dampen his spirits despite it meaning he has needed a 4 week break from his much loved taekwondo. Just a short time after his operation Cayleb waved goodbye to his daddy ( whom he calls his best buddy) as he left for deployment on board a submarine. As if he hasn’t had enough to deal with the surgery hasnt been a success therefore he will need to have the procedure repeated. After being such a Little Trooper it seemed fit to nominate such a brave little boy who lights up everyone’s life with his smile.

Cayleb was nominated by his mum Laura and his father serves with the Royal Navy HMS VENGEANCE

Louise Fetigan, founder of Little Troopers says “the trustee board unanimously felt Cayleb had to win the award this month, such bravery and having to wave his daddy off. We try to award Little Trooper fo the Month to children who not only deal with the unique challenges of service life but also exceptional circumstances on top of that, Cayleb has definitely faced many challenges and at just 5 years old. We send all our love to Cayleb and hope he’s back to Taekwondo soon!”

Nominate a Trooper of the month!

We want to recognise Little Troopers; children with parents serving in the British Armed Forces who have been exceptionally brave, inspirational or just extra special against all odds. 

This is an opportunity to really celebrate and shine a spotlight on the lives of incredible military children, hear the special stories and give them the recognition they really deserve.

Our monthly winner will receive a special prize, certificate and lasting recognition of a customised, unique medal. We will also shout about how amazing our winners our on our website, social media and other related publications.
